Playwright Terrence McNally introduced ‘Corpus Christi‘ to the New York City theatre scene in 1998 to protest and bomb threats like the city had never seen before. He still stood solid on the play running it’s course.
“One of the reasons I wrote [this play] is because I profoundly believe we are created in God’s image and I am as much created in his image as anybody else on his planet.” McNally says of the production.
The tale of Jesus Christ as an openly gay man administering marriages amongst apostles, and an overly-jealous lover named Judas who plotted his murder, was deemed ‘blasphemous‘ by to every Christian group known to man.
“God hates homosexuality. God hates you.”
The play was re-introduced with new cast and production team in 2006 in San Francisco and things are still the same. The upcoming documentary ‘Corpus Christi: Playing with Redemption‘ covers the play, it’s haters, and all of it’s glory. While no release date has been set just yet the film has been getting rave reviews at film festival’s across the country.

Many of you may not know (and I didn’t know either) that in 2010 porn studio FlavaWorks initiated a lawsuit against bookmarking site MyVidster. Read the full story —> HERE <— but in short … major corporations are jumping in on the case because the final decision of a site that only embeds links to copyrighted content will influence if lawsuits are brought against them in the future.
Google and Facebook have sent statements to the courts siding with MyVidster, stating the lawsuit is ridiculous and allowing FlavaWorks to take down MyVidster for DMCA copyright infringement will interfere with “continued development and progress of web technology.” Seeing how a site like Google Images links searchers to links of copyrighted photographs, every photographer in the world could sue Google for hoarding links to their content.
